This is the FDIC profile for Ks Bank INC, an FDIC-insured bank (Certificate #29771) with $668M in total assets and $610M in total deposits per its most recent FDIC Call Report filing (Q2 2024). Headquartered in Smithfield, North Carolina, the bank maintains a Tier 1 capital ratio of 9.49% (Well-Capitalized) and a nonperforming loan ratio of 0.16%. BankHealthData assigns a composite Health Grade of B (72/100) based on quarterly FDIC filings. All deposits up to $250,000 per depositor per ownership category are FDIC insured.
Ks Bank INC (FDIC cert 29771) is a community bank — $668M in total assets, $610M in deposits, serving the Smithfield, North Carolina area. Community banks make up the largest share of U.S. banks by count but a much smaller share by assets.
Capital position is adequate: Tier 1 capital ratio of 9.49% meets the 8% well-capitalized threshold but does not provide substantial buffer above it. Adequate capital is regulatory-acceptable but leaves less room for absorbing unexpected losses. Asset quality is clean: non-performing loan ratio of 0.16% is below 0.5% — well within the healthy range for U.S. community and regional banks. Clean NPL ratios reflect either disciplined underwriting, a low-credit-risk loan mix, or both. Liquidity is in the normal range: 20.9% liquid assets relative to total assets — adequate for standard operating needs and routine deposit outflows.
Profitability is solid: ROA of 1.32% sits at or near the 1% benchmark for healthy U.S. banks. Net interest income, fee income, and operating efficiency are all in workable shape. How Ks Bank INC Compares
Ks Bank INC’s Health Score of 72 is 10 points below the North Carolina state average of 82 across 36 FDIC-insured banks. Its 9.49% Tier 1 capital ratio is 4.5 points below the US banking industry average near 14%. The 0.16% nonperforming loan ratio is lower than the industry norm (~0.8%), indicating cleaner loan quality than peers. Return on assets of 1.32% is in line with or above the national ROA benchmark of ~1.1%. Among 1294 similarly-sized banks, the average Health Score is 79, meaning this bank ranks below its size cohort. Site-wide, Ks Bank INC is 8 points below the portfolio average of 80.

An B grade on our Bank Health Score means 70-84/100 — solid financial position with no major stress signals. The grade combines Tier 1 capital ratio (35% weight), nonperforming loan ratio (30%), liquidity ratio (25%), and return on assets (10%).
